What is Gap Insurance?

Gap insurance, or Guaranteed Asset Protection insurance, is designed to cover the difference—or “gap”—between your car’s actual cash value (ACV) and the remaining balance on your loan or lease if your vehicle is totaled or stolen. The ACV is what the car is worth on the market at the time of the incident, which is typically much less than what you owe on the car, especially if you’ve financed it with a small down payment or have a long loan term.

For example, imagine you owe $18,000 on your car loan, but your car’s value has depreciated to $15,000 due to the accident. Without gap insurance, your standard car insurance would only cover the $15,000, and you would still be responsible for paying the remaining $3,000 to your lender. Gap insurance would cover this $3,000 difference, saving you from a potentially large financial burden.

Why Is Gap Insurance Important?

Gap insurance is especially crucial for people who are leasing or financing their cars. This is because cars lose value quickly, and you may owe more than your vehicle is worth shortly after purchase. New cars, in particular, can lose 20% or more of their value within the first year alone. Without gap insurance, you may face significant out-of-pocket expenses if your car is totaled or stolen.

For leased cars, gap insurance is often included in the lease agreement. It ensures that you’re protected from having to pay for the remainder of the lease after the car is gone. Even if you gap insurance quote have comprehensive insurance coverage, it will not typically cover the “gap” between your car’s value and the loan balance.

How to Get a Gap Insurance Quote

Getting a gap insurance quote is a straightforward process that requires you to gather some basic information. Here’s how you can obtain an accurate quote:

  1. Prepare Your Vehicle Details: To get a gap insurance quote, you’ll need to provide information about your car, including the make, model, year, and VIN (Vehicle Identification Number). Additionally, you’ll need the current loan balance if you’re financing or leasing your vehicle.

  2. Check with Your Current Auto Insurance Provider: Many car insurance companies offer gap insurance as an add-on to your existing policy. Contact your insurer to ask about the cost of gap insurance and request a quote. This option is often more affordable than buying it through the dealership.

  3. Get a Quote from the Dealership: If you’re purchasing a new car, dealerships often offer gap insurance as part of the financing package. While this is convenient, dealership gap insurance can sometimes be more expensive than what you would pay through your insurance provider. Make sure to compare prices and coverage options before making a decision.

  4. Use Online Comparison Tools: Another way to get a gap insurance quote is to use online comparison platforms. These tools allow you to input your vehicle information and receive quotes from multiple providers, helping you find the best deal that fits your needs.

  5. Review the Terms and Conditions: When obtaining a gap insurance quote, it’s essential to understand the terms and conditions. Some gap insurance policies may have exclusions or limits on the coverage, so ensure the policy covers the full difference between your loan balance and the car’s actual cash value.

Cost of Gap Insurance

The cost of gap insurance can vary depending on where you buy it and the specifics of your car. If purchased through your auto insurance company, it typically costs between $20 and $40 annually. If bought directly from a dealership, however, it could range from $200 to $500 or more.

While the cost of gap insurance may seem like an additional expense, it is a worthwhile investment, especially for new car buyers or those with small down payments or long-term loans.

The first step in finding the best warranty for a used car is understanding the different types of coverage available. Powertrain warranties are the most common and typically cover the engine, transmission, and drivetrain. These are the most critical parts of the car, and repairing them can be extremely expensive. A powertrain warranty can offer peace of mind, knowing that you are covered if any of these key components fail. However, powertrain warranties usually do not cover other components, such as best car warranty for used cars electrical systems, air conditioning, or the suspension. On the other hand, a bumper-to-bumper warranty offers much broader coverage. It typically covers nearly every part of the car, from the engine to the electronics, and can provide greater protection for a higher cost. While bumper-to-bumper coverage may be more expensive, it can be a great choice if you are concerned about potential repairs beyond the engine and transmission.

Historical Roots of Gate Making in Nottingham

Nottingham’s connection to gate making dates back centuries, rooted in its deep industrial past. The city has long been a center for metalworking, particularly during the Industrial Revolution when the demand for ironwork and other metal goods surged. Metalworkers in Nottingham, skilled in both practical and decorative applications, began producing ornate gates, railings, and fences that not only served as barriers but also enhanced the aesthetic appeal of homes and estates.

The Victorian era, in particular, saw a rise in the popularity of wrought iron gates. During this period, gate makers in Nottingham became well-known for their craftsmanship, producing gates that were both sturdy and artistically detailed. These gates often featured elaborate scrollwork, floral patterns, and intricate geometric designs, many of which are still admired for their elegance today.

The Craftsmanship Behind Gate Making

Gate making is both an art and a science, requiring a balance of creativity and technical expertise. Traditional gate makers in Nottingham, particularly those working with wrought iron, still rely on age-old techniques passed down through generations. Blacksmithing, for example, involves heating metal and shaping it with hammers and anvils to create elaborate designs and structures. This method ensures that each gate is unique, with personalized touches added based on the client’s preferences.

Modern gate makers, however, have expanded their range of materials and techniques. While wrought iron remains a popular choice for its strength and timeless appeal, contemporary gate makers also work with aluminum, steel, and even wood. These materials offer additional benefits such as lighter weight, corrosion resistance, and greater flexibility in design. The integration of welding and CNC (computer numerical control) technology has further refined the precision and efficiency of gate-making processes, allowing for more intricate patterns and customizations.

Why Regular Car Air Conditioning Service is Necessary

The air conditioning system in a vehicle is made up of several components, including the compressor, condenser, evaporator, and refrigerant. Over time, these components can wear down due to regular use, causing a decrease in performance. One of the most common issues with air conditioners is a loss of refrigerant, which is necessary for cooling the air. Without enough refrigerant, the system will struggle to produce cool air, and it may cause the compressor to overheat, leading to more serious damage.

Additionally, components like the air filter, condenser, and evaporator can accumulate dust, dirt, and other debris. If left unchecked, this buildup can block airflow, reduce cooling efficiency, and even cause unpleasant odors inside the car. If the air conditioning system is not serviced regularly, these minor issues can escalate into more severe problems that might require expensive repairs or replacements.

What to Expect During an AC Service

A professional car air conditioning service typically includes several key steps to ensure the system is functioning properly:

  1. Refrigerant Check: The technician will check the refrigerant levels and refill them if necessary. Low refrigerant is a common cause of poor cooling performance.

  2. System Inspection: The technician will inspect all major components of the AC system, such as the compressor, condenser, evaporator, and hoses, for signs of wear or damage. Any leaks or cracks found will be repaired to prevent further issues.

  3. Cabin Air Filter Replacement: The cabin air filter plays an essential role in maintaining the air quality inside your vehicle. Over time, this filter can become clogged with dust and debris, reducing airflow and cooling efficiency. Regular replacement of the cabin air filter ensures cleaner, fresher air inside the car.

  4. Cleaning and Sanitization: If there is a car air conditioning service reading musty odor coming from the air vents, it may be a sign of mold or bacteria growth. The technician will clean and disinfect the system to prevent any unpleasant smells and ensure the air inside the cabin is healthy.

  5. Leak Detection: One of the most important parts of an air conditioning service is checking for leaks. Leaks in the AC system can lead to the loss of refrigerant and a breakdown of the system. Early detection and repair of leaks can save you from costly repairs later.

Tips for Maintaining Your Car’s AC System

In addition to regular servicing, there are a few steps you can take to keep your air conditioning system in good working order:

  1. Run the AC Periodically: Even in cooler months, it’s a good idea to run the air conditioning for a few minutes every couple of weeks. This helps maintain the system’s lubrication and prevents seals from drying out.

  2. Park in the Shade: When possible, park your car in shaded areas to reduce the temperature inside the cabin. This reduces the load on your air conditioning system, making it work more efficiently.

  3. Keep Vents Clean: Ensure that the AC vents inside your vehicle are free from dust and debris. Regularly clean the vents to maintain optimal airflow and air quality.

  4. Monitor Performance: Pay attention to any changes in the performance of your AC system, such as weak airflow or unusual sounds. If you notice any irregularities, it’s best to have the system checked promptly to prevent further issues.

Types of Market Organizations

  1. Perfect Competition: Perfect competition is an idealized market structure in which many small firms sell identical products, and no firm has the power to influence prices. Prices are determined purely by supply and demand. In this market, there are no barriers to entry, and all participants have access to perfect information. While it rarely exists in real life, agricultural markets are sometimes close to this ideal, as many producers offer similar or identical products like grains or vegetables.

  2. Monopoly: A monopoly occurs when a single firm controls the entire supply of a good or service with no close substitutes. The monopolist has significant control over pricing and can set prices higher than would be possible in a competitive market. Monopolies can arise from factors such as high barriers to entry, control over critical resources, or government regulation. While monopolies may achieve efficiencies in some cases, they often lead to higher prices, less innovation, and limited consumer choice. Examples of monopolies include utility companies, such as water or electricity providers.

  3. Oligopoly: An oligopoly is a market structure where a few large firms dominate the industry. These firms have a significant influence on the market and often engage in strategic decision-making based on their competitors’ actions. In an oligopoly, firms may collude, either explicitly or tacitly, to control prices or market share. The level of competition is lower than in perfect competition, but higher than in a monopoly. Examples of oligopolistic industries include telecommunications, airlines, and the automotive industry, where a few key players dominate the market.

  4. Monopolistic Competition: Monopolistic competition is a market structure where many firms sell similar but differentiated products. Each firm offers a product that is slightly different from others, giving them some power over pricing. However, the differentiation between products is enough to create competition. Firms in monopolistic competition often engage in non-price competition, such as advertising, branding, and customer service, to distinguish their offerings. Industries such as restaurants, clothing, and consumer electronics often fall under monopolistic competition.

  5. Cartels: A cartel is an association of businesses that collude to control production, fix prices, or divide markets among themselves. By reducing competition, cartels aim to increase profits for their members, often at the expense of consumers. Cartels are illegal in many countries due to their anti-competitive behavior. The Organization of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C) is an example of a cartel that attempts to control global oil prices by coordinating production levels among member countries.

Functions of Market Organizations

  1. Price Determination: Market organizations play a crucial role in price determination. In competitive markets, prices are driven by the forces of supply and demand. Firms react to shifts in consumer demand and adjust their pricing accordingly. In monopolistic or oligopolistic markets, companies have more control over pricing, which can lead to higher prices for consumers. Price is a vital signal that helps both producers and consumers make informed decisions about production and consumption.

  2. Resource Allocation: Efficient allocation of resources is one of the primary functions of market organizations. They help direct resources to where they are most needed. In competitive markets, resources are allocated based on consumer demand. In monopolistic or oligopolistic markets, resources may be allocated less efficiently, as firms have more control over production levels. The goal of any market organization is to ensure that resources are used efficiently, contributing to economic growth and stability.

  3. Innovation: Competition within market organizations fosters innovation. Firms are motivated to innovate in order to differentiate their products and maintain a competitive edge. This leads to improvements in product quality, efficiency, and customer satisfaction. Technological advancements in industries such as information technology, healthcare, and manufacturing are driven by competition. In monopolistic or oligopolistic markets, innovation may still occur, but the incentive is generally lower compared to competitive markets.

  4. Consumer Choice: Market organizations provide consumers with a wide variety of choices. In a competitive market, firms strive to offer the best products at the lowest prices to attract consumers. In monopolistic or oligopolistic markets, while there may be fewer choices, firms still compete based on product differentiation. Regardless of the market structure, consumers benefit from having access to a variety of goods and services that suit their needs and preferences.

3. Understand Your Risk Tolerance

Risk tolerance refers to how much volatility or risk you are willing to accept in your investments. Every investment carries some risk, but it’s essential to match your risk tolerance with your investment strategy. If you’re risk-averse, you may want to invest in safer, less volatile assets like bonds or dividend-paying stocks. If you’re more risk-tolerant, you may look into higher-risk investments like growth stocks or speculative assets. Knowing your risk tolerance helps you create a balanced portfolio that aligns with your comfort level and long-term objectives.

4. Diversify Your Investments

One of the key principles to successful investing is diversification. Diversifying your investments means spreading your money across different asset classes, industries, and even geographic regions. By doing this, you reduce the risk that any single investment will significantly impact your entire portfolio. If one asset performs poorly, others may perform well, balancing out potential losses. Diversification is not just limited to stocks; consider adding bonds, real estate, or international investments to reduce risk and increase your chances of earning returns over time.

5. Invest for the Long Term

Successful investors understand that investing is a long-term game. Markets will inevitably go through periods of volatility, and prices may fluctuate in the short term. However, history shows that, over the long term, markets tend to rise. The key to successful investing is remaining patient, staying focused on your long-term goals, and resisting the temptation to make rash decisions based on short-term market swings. Time in the market is often more important than trying to time the market, and sticking with your investments through ups and downs can yield substantial returns.

6. Regularly Monitor and Rebalance Your Portfolio

Once you have a diversified portfolio, it’s important to regularly review and rebalance it. As certain investments grow in value, they may begin to take up a larger portion of your portfolio than intended, potentially increasing your risk exposure. Rebalancing means adjusting your portfolio to maintain the original asset allocation that aligns with your goals and risk tolerance. By periodically reviewing your investments, you ensure they continue to reflect your current financial situation and long-term objectives.
